Centralize Your Transcoding Formats

Managing multiple disparate transcoding tools introduces human error and breaks automation chains. MainConcept Reference solves this by providing a unified engine for professional ingest, previewing, and encoding.

Broad format support: Master everything from legacy MPEG-2 to cutting-edge HEVC/H.265 and VVC/H.266.

Production presets: Access ready-to-use profiles for major broadcast standards like XAVC, MXF, and Apple ProRes.

Unified interface: Preview source files and configure output settings within a single application window. 2. Implement Batch Processing for High Volume

Manual file conversion wastes valuable engineering time. MainConcept Reference features robust batch processing capabilities to handle massive media libraries simultaneously.

Watch folders: Set up automated directories that instantly transcode files upon arrival.

Queue prioritization: Group multiple jobs and rank them based on immediate delivery deadlines.

Template creation: Save customized optimization settings as reusable templates for the entire team. 3. Leverage Hardware Acceleration

Meeting tight production windows requires maximizing your underlying computing infrastructure. The software natively integrates with market-leading hardware to accelerate processing speeds.

Intel Quick Sync: Offload intensive video processing tasks directly to integrated Intel graphics.

NVIDIA NVENC: Harness GPU acceleration for rapid, high-quality parallel encoding jobs.

Multi-core optimization: Fully utilize high-performance CPU architectures to distribute heavy rendering workloads evenly. 4. Ensure Precision Compliance and Quality Control

A single non-compliant file can reject an entire broadcast delivery, resulting in costly penalties. MainConcept Reference includes built-in verification features to ensure absolute accuracy before export.

Frame-accurate previewing: Inspect your source and target video frame-by-frame to check for visual artifacts.

Stream analysis: Verify metadata, closed captions, and audio channel mapping directly within the tool.

Color space conversion: Execute flawless conversions between SDR and HDR spaces (such as HDR10 and HLG) without losing fidelity. Summary for Media Engineers
